Italian

Etymology

From Late Latin, Vulgar Latin bīstia, from Latin bēstia. Cognate to Italian bestia, a probable borrowing from Latin.

Pronunciation

Noun

 biscia on Italian Wikipedia

biscia f (plural bisce)

  1. snake (non-poisonous, such as the grass snake)

Ladin

Ladin Wikipedia has an article on:
Wikipedia lld

Etymology

From Late Latin, Vulgar Latin bīstia, from Latin bēstia. Cognate to Italian bestia and Italian biscia.

Noun

biscia f (plural bisces)

  1. (Badiot) sheep
    lana de bisciasheep wool
